Ask HN: Will AI image creation hurt camera sales?

2 点作者 ugurturgut超过 1 年前
Artificial intelligence has been revolutionizing a multitude of industries over the past years, and photography is no exception. Imagine being able to capture the perfect photograph without traveling across the world, investing in thousands of dollars&#x27; worth of equipment, or even physically pressing a shutter. How? Simply by describing it to an AI-powered tool.<p>Now, to many photography enthusiasts, this might seem like a diminution of the art and craftsmanship of photography. However, for many others, it offers a novel perspective and approach to what photography can be.<p>Adobe&#x27;s new AI, Firefly, is impressively proficient at producing lifelike images. So much so, that it has the potential to significantly disrupt stock photo sales. In the near future, we might even see platforms like Adobe Stock being replaced or overshadowed by paid AI services like Firefly.<p>Does this spell the end for photography? Certainly not. However, it might signify a decline in camera sales and an evolution in our understanding of hobbyist and professional photography. In a few years&#x27; time, when someone mentions &quot;camera,&quot; it could be primarily associated with a niche hobby or a collector&#x27;s item.<p>In conclusion, AI-driven image creation is reshaping the future of photography. This evolution presents both exciting opportunities and challenges for consumers and artists alike. What you think about that?
